概括
父亲在不孕症后的围产期经历时描述他们的经历是长期的,令人难忘的旅程,有情绪上的起伏. 支持父亲对于积极的家庭健康结果至关重要.

背景情况:
- 围产期的父亲经历,特别是不孕后的经历,研究不足.
- 不孕症会对男性的心理健康和他们过渡到父亲的状态产生重大影响.
研究的目的:
- 探索父亲在不孕症后的产周期期间所经历的经历.
- 了解父亲所面临的独特挑战和情感格局.
主要方法:
- 对八位父亲进行了一项描述性的现象学研究.
- 使用科拉伊齐的现象学数据分析方法,分析了一对一的采访.
主要成果:
- 七个主题出现了,包括"旅程:一条漫长的曲折之路"和"支持:经常被遗忘的父母".
- 父亲们认为不孕症后的产周期是一个重要的,持久的旅程,充满挑战和情感复杂性.
- 经历被描述为令人难忘的,是他们生活中不可或缺的一部分.
结论:
- 对于父亲来说,不孕不育后的围产经验是重要的和持久的事件.
- 参与和支持父亲对于积极的围产经验和整体家庭健康至关重要.
- 需要进一步的研究和基于证据的资源来支持父亲在这个时期.

Spermatogenesis
102.5K
Spermatogenesis is the process by which haploid sperm cells are produced in the male testes. It starts with stem cells located close to the outer rim of seminiferous tubules. These spermatogonial stem cells divide asymmetrically to give rise to additional stem cells (meaning that these structures “self-renew”), as well as sperm progenitors, called spermatocytes. Infertility in Females
307
Female infertility is defined as the inability to conceive after a year of regular, unprotected intercourse and affects about 10–15% of couples worldwide. The primary cause of female infertility is ovulatory disorders, which hinder the release of eggs. These disorders can be classified as hypothalamic amenorrhea, polycystic ovarian syndrome (PCOS), premature ovarian failure, and hyperprolactinemic anovulation disorders.

Parental Care
11.7K
Many animals exhibit parental care behavior, including feeding, grooming, and protecting young offspring. Parental care is universal in mammals and birds, which often have young that are born relatively helpless. Several species of insects and fish, as well as some amphibians, also care for their young.
